I've ordered items from Newegg and my experience ranges from "no suprises" to "several phone calls and several day delays". Unfortunately the latter happened with my purchase of a W3V. Seems that it you have a straightforward transaction (and don't fat finger the expiry date on your credit card like I did), things can go smoothly. Once they don't, be prepared for a pain in the butt of order cancelation, and call backs. They have a complicated mix of policies that aren't clearly spelled out.
Also, I've spoken to several people there and I have yet to be able to catch their names. I call, I'm on hold for a bit and then out of nowhere *click* Hi, thanks *mumble* newegg. This is *mumble* How *mumble* you?. They race through that opening line. After several years in customer service myself, I think that the reps are either overworked and taking care of too many transactions per day or they aren't getting any clear supervision/training. Things like the "glib" automated emails (e.g. try the forgot your password one "Now you know" is a bit unprofessional) makes me think it's the latter.
Anyways, not sure if my rant helps. Newegg seems pretty reliable just a bit annoying. -
